  WOMEN'S FIELD HOCKEY FALLS TO SIMMONS, 5-0

Box score 

BOSTON, MA, Sept. 23, 2006- Senior goal-keeper Colleen Strunk (Stoneham, MA) recorded 12 saves in a 5-0 loss in Saturday afternoon's North Atlantic Conference field hockey game against Simmons College in Boston.

With the loss, Elms College falls to 0-7 overall, 0-2 in the NAC.

Freshman forward Kristin Perkins (White River Junction, VT) netted two goals in the win.

Elms College returns to action Sunday, September 24 at Husson College. The conference game is set for 1:00 p.m.
